The actual value is whatever the marketplace of buyers and sellers agree on.

The marketplaces have natural boundaries be it geographical distance or political borders. If you can find your heavy discount or import opportunity (and somehow circumvent customs duty) such that it is more favorable than buying local, then the local prices could not be sustained.

Simply put, Apple could not sell anything in 1 place, everyone in that place could get it elsewhere for cheaper. And empirically this is not the case.

Whether you're an a$$ is your personal characterization. Apple certainly isn't thinking about that when they set their prices. Gasoline is virtually free in Kuwait. It's doesn't cost more in the US because American fuel retailers think of your personal character.
